ANSI/ANS-8.3-1986

Criticality Accident Alarm System

This standard is applicable to all operations with plutonium, 233U, uranium enriched in 235U, and other fissionable materials in which inadvertent criticality may occur and cause the exposure of personnel to unacceptable amounts of radiation. This standard does not require separate additional instrumentation when the operating instrumentation of facilities, such as nuclear reactors or critical experiments, meets the requirement of this standard.
